NCT03360890 is a Phase 2 study of Thyroid Cancer and Salivary Gland Cancer that is active but no longer recruiting, run by University of Chicago. The registered enrollment target is 46 participants, below the 281-participant average among 46 other Thyroid Cancer trials with a reported enrollment target (84% lower). The trial reports 1 study location across 1 state.

Study Summary
Phase II, 2-cohort, single arm trial treated with the combination of the following two agents: 1. Pembrolizumab (MK3475) 200mg, every three weeks, iv 2. Docetaxel 75mg/m2, every three weeks, iv
